Is Digimon World 2 Worth Playing in 2026?

2000 PlayStation
Only If You Have Time

Middling reviews. Fine for a deep backlog session if the genre really pulls you, not a priority pick.

Time to Beat

65.8h
Main Story
81.4h
Main + Extras
93.1h
Completionist

Aggregated review score: 63/100 · Developed by BEC · Published by Bandai
